Jose "Chepo" Reynoso, manager and trainer of WBC junior middleweight champion Saul "Canelo" Alvarez, advised BoxingScene.com that his boxer is 100% ready for the biggest names in boxing - Floyd Mayweather Jr. and Manny Pacquiao.
Alvarez (39-0-1, 29KOs) is willing to come down to 150-pounds for a fight with Mayweather (43-0, 26KOs), who is scheduled to return on May 5th at the MGM Grand in Las Vegas. Reynoso told BoxingScene that Canelo doesn't need an interim-fight, he is ready to go directly into a Mayweather fight.
If Mayweather is unable to secure Manny Pacquiao, a fight with Canelo on "Cinco De Mayo' weekend is the biggest secondary option from a financial point of view.
"We believe that every title fight is a big fight. But if you're asking about the biggest names [Mayweather and Pacquiao], we believe that we're ready for those fights. We don't need to have any interim fights. We're ready to go directly into those matches," Reynoso told BoxingScene.com.
